Zim vs Ind T20i Match 1:

India’s post-T20 World Cup celebrations were cut short when Zimbabwe defeated them in T20Is for the first time in 2024. After being reduced to 115 for 9, Zimbabwe’s bowlers came out strong, picking up wickets at regular intervals to dismiss India for 102 in 19.5 overs. 

This was, of course, India’s second-string T20I lineup; the first-choice squad is taking a week off following the World Cup final in Bridgetown. Tendai Chatara and Sikandar Raza excelled with the bowling, taking three wickets each as India folded in a fast, much to the joy of a sold-out Harare Sports Club.

India made debuts for Abhishek Sharma, Riyan Parag, and Dhruv Jurel. Gill did not hesitate to bowl first after winning the toss. Zimbabwe started brightly, but Ravi Bishnoi (4 for 13) and Washington Sundar (2 for 11) choreographed the collapse. At the midway point, it appeared to be an easy chase, but Zimbabwe’s bowlers had other plans. 

India lost four wickets in five overs, with Abhishek falling for a four-ball duck, Ruturaj Gaikwad for seven, Parag for three balls, and Rinku Singh for only two. And when Sikandar Raza cleaned up Shubman Gill for 31, everyone in Harare believed. India needed 16 runs from the penultimate over with one wicket in hand, but they expected to get over with Washington still intact. Chatara, on the other hand, bowled a nerveless 20th over, surrendering only two runs off four deliveries and taking Washington off the fifth, sparking frenzied celebrations in Harare. 

Zim vs Ind T20i Match 2:

India’s initial step into the next phase of T20 cricket started with a wobble last Saturday, but they recovered well enough to finish the weekend with a commanding victory led by their most modern player. Abhishek Sharma, who lit up IPL 2024 with his blazing, all-in heroics at the top of the order, gave international cricket its first glimpse of his potential on Sunday, blasting Zimbabwe with a 46-ball century, the joint third-fastest by an Indian batsman in Twenty20 Internationals.

That performance propelled India to 234 for 2 away from home, their second-highest T20I total, and left Zimbabwe required to pull off their most successful chase – having only ever taken down a target of more than 199. 

Zimbabwe’s innings continued to struggle after the powerplay, with Ravi Bishnoi appearing especially unhittable – Johnathan Campbell swept and reverse-sweeping in growing despair, failed to put bat to five consecutive balls from him and bottom-edged the sixth ball into his body.

Wessly Madhevere batted from the start of the pursuit until the 17th over, scoring 43 off 39 balls. Zimbabwe were eventually dismissed for 134 with eight balls remaining, with Mukesh and Avesh both taking three wickets and Bishnoi concluding with two for 11 from four overs. 

They didn’t come close, as India’s considerably better bowling attack took full advantage of a two-paced pitch while protecting a well-above-par score. The winning margin of exactly 100 runs properly summarized the contest.

Zim vs Ind T20i Match 3:

Despite Avesh Khan allowing 18 runs in the penultimate over, India achieved a critical win, taking the five-match series 2-1. Zimbabwe fell 23 runs short of the 183-run target, finishing on 159 for 6. 

India demonstrated excellent technique with both bat and ball. Shubman Gill and Ruturaj Gaikwad helped India reach 182, while Washington Sundar’s three wickets for 15 runs dominated the bowling attack. Avesh Khan provided two wickets. 

Zimbabwe battled early on, scoring 60 for 5 in the first 10 overs. However, a 77-run sixth-wicket stand between Dion Myers and Clive Madande helped them get back into the game. Myers achieved his first T20I fifty, going unbeaten on 65 from 49 balls. Zimbabwe’s misfields and missed catches boosted India’s impressive score.

Zimbabwe has to approach the remainder of the series carefully. They must concentrate on mastering the fundamentals; lost catches increased their losing margin in the second T20I. Furthermore, they must be realistic about their goals, realizing that younger players – picked over seasoned veterans like Sean Williams and Craig Ervine for this series – need time to develop.

Venue and Pitch report:

The Harare Sports Club played host to 44 T20I matches, with the team that batted first winning 26 of them. However, in 24 matches, the captain who won the toss decided to chase. The chance of winning the game after winning the toss is 54.55%. The average first-inning score is 158, while the average second-inning score is 139. The highest overall score at the venue is India’s 234/2 versus Zimbabwe in the second T20I of the current series, while the lowest team total is Zimbabwe’s 90 against Afghanistan in 2022.

India Tour of Zimbabwe Squad Analysis

Zimbabwe will host the T20 champions India in the 5-match bilateral series starting from July 6th  and will be played till July 14th. All the matches will be played at Harare Sports Club, Harare. 

India Squad:

Shubman Gill (c), Abhishek Sharma, Khaleel Ahmed, Avesh Khan, Tushar Deshpande, Shivam Dube, Ruturaj Gaikwad, Yashasvi Jaiswal, Dhruv Jurel (wk), Mukesh Kumar, Riyan Parag, Ravi Bishnoi, Sanju Samson, Rinku Singh, Washington Sundar

Since T20 is a fast-going game, the essence of fresh legs and talent in the side are a must at the highest level, and with the help of experience, any team can beat anyone on their day. The current Indian team requires a lot of young talent to build it for the future with already seniors Virat Kohli, Rohit Sharma, and Ravindra having bid farewell to the T20Is. 

With the bilateral away T20I series Zimbabwe vs India scheduled in July’s first half, the selectors thought it was the best time to experiment and even-handed more responsibilities on Shubman Gill who will be making his T20I captaincy debut. 

Keeping the workload in mind of the key players who had a hectic year, the management has decided to send a second-string side for the Zimbabwe bilateral T20I series and appointed dynamic young batter Shubman Gill as the skipper. Yashasvi Jaiswal, Sanju Samson, and Shivam Dube who were part of the T20 World Cup squad that won the title in the Caribbean were able to secure a place in the 15-member team. 

It’s the first National call-up for Abhishek Sharma, Riyan Parag, and Tushar Deshpande who have earned their spot following their impressive performances in the Indian Premier League. Dhruv Jurel who had already made his debut for India in the whites earlier this year against England got his maiden call-up in tri colours. He will be considered as a backup wicketkeeper batter for Sanju Samson.

The batting department looks splendid, especially at the top with Shubman Gill and Ruturaj Gaikwad who both failed to cut into the final 15 of the T20 World Cup squad. Yashasvi Jaiswal is the other front-runner to open the innings in the series, he didn’t get a game when India lifted the title for the 2nd time in the Caribbean and needs to alter his position if needed. Abhishek Sharma who scored 484 runs for Sunrisers Hyderabad in IPL this year will find it difficult to seek into the top 3. 

Riyan Parag who batted entirely at the No.4 position for Rajasthan Royals in IPL 2024 will be relieved to find a place in the Indian squad for the first time and his chances of playing in the starting eleven from game one are high. He had a dream run in the Syed Mushtaq Ali Trophy where he finished as the top run-getter with a tally of 510 runs in 10 matches and extended his form to IPL where he emerged as the 3rd leading run-scorer, amassing 573 runs in 14 innings.

Rinku Singh who was unfortunate to miss out on the final 15 of the Indian T20 World Cup squad will bat in the middle order and serve as a finisher. Nitish Kumar Reddy was named in the initial squad and will be unlucky to miss out on the tour due to injury and he will be replaced by all-rounder Shivam Dube. Washington Sundar is set for another comeback, his services weren’t properly utilized by Sunrisers Hyderabad due to the impact player rule, and he needs to capitalize on the opportunity to cement his place in the longer run. 

Ravi Bishnoi is the only genuine tweaker in the mix and he will be accompanied by finger spinner Washington Sundar. 

It’s a challenging job for Shubman Gill to work with a fresh set of fast bowlers including the likes of Khaleel Ahmed, Avesh Khan, Mukesh Kumar, and uncapped Tushar Deshpande. Khaleel Ahmed is making a comeback into the National setup after November 2019, he has 13 wickets in 14 T20Is. 

It’s an ideal time for Avesh Khan to make a name for himself who has been given chances here and there over the last year. He was outstanding for Rajasthan Royals in IPL 2024, picking up 19 wickets in 15 innings. The 27-year-old right-arm pacer from Madhya Pradesh is the most experienced bowler in the current Indian squad having played 20 T20Is.

Mukesh Kumar who made his debut last year in all forms of the game now has a combined 24 wickets. He may not be the quickest but his experience will hold the key for Men in Blue.

Shubman Gill:

The stage is set for the next big thing in Indian cricket, Shubman Gill who has been rated highly for his batting skills. From being part of the U-19 World Cup winning squad in 2018 to representing the country in the World Cup, he has come a long way. He is one of the only five Indian players to score a century in all forms of the game. 

He has been the regular for India in ODIs and Tests but is still figuring out ways to cement a place in the regular T20I squad. He holds a decent record in the shortest format, scoring 335 runs in 14 matches at an average of 25.76 at a blistering strike rate of 147.57.

Zimbabwe Squad: 

Sikandar Raza (c), Faraz Akram, Brian Bennett, Johnathan Campbell, Tendai Chatara, Luke Jongwe, Innocent Kaia, Clive Madande (wk), Wessly Madhevere, Tadiwanashe Marumani, Wellington Masakadza, Brandon Mavuta, Blessing Muzarabani, Dion Myers, Antum Naqvi, Richard Ngarava, Milton Shumba

The 38-year-old Sikandar Raza will lead the young Zimbabwe squad for the upcoming 5-matches T20I series against India. Belgium-born, Antum Naqvi has received his maiden T20I call-up, however, his inclusion into the Zimbabwe National side is subject to confirmation of his citizenship status. 

The selectors have taken a tough decision in dropping Ryan Burl, Joylord Gumbie, and Ainsley Ndlovu. All-rounders Brandon Mavuta and Wessly Madhevere completed their suspension for drug use hence included in the squad. Premier pacer Tendai Chatara has earned a recall after being dropped for the bilateral series against Ireland and Bangladesh. 

Due to their commitments elsewhere experienced cricketers Craig Ervine and Sean Williams aren’t considered for selection.
